## Changed defaults

Heads up: the Ledgerline tax-rate lookup cache now defaults to a 15-minute TTL instead of 24 hours. Turns out rates in the Veldt County sandbox were going stale mid-demo, which was embarrassing. Eviction is now LRU rather than FIFO, and the cache warms on boot. If you're reviewing, check that nothing hardcodes the old TTL. The new defaults land as follows.

deployment values, bajop-taweg:
holwyn:
  log_level: debug
  metrics_host: metrics.holwyn.zemvarsys.internal
  pool_size: 32

Subject: Key rotation — Tilecrane prefetcher

As part of the quarterly credential review, we are rotating the credential used by the Tilecrane map-tile prefetcher to authenticate against the internal Basinworks tile store. The previous key has been revoked effective today; prefetch jobs in the Harrowfield cluster have already been updated. No changes to scopes or rate limits. Please confirm the old credential no longer appears in any config snapshots you hold. For your verification records, the replacement key is included below.

gateway credential: zpat7_wu4aBVX

Management Meeting Minutes — Brightway Pilot Churn

Attendees: Dalia Renn, Oskar Veld, Priya Thane.

The team reviewed churn in the Brightway pilot programme. Cancellations rose in month three, concentrated among small accounts onboarded without a guided setup. Oskar will audit onboarding touchpoints; Priya will interview five lapsed customers by Friday. Sales leads are asked to flag at-risk accounts weekly rather than monthly. A confidential note on the pilot's commercial direction is appended below.

board note of kawep-bajef: Headcount on the Holael team goes from 9 to 100 by the end of October. Gross margin on Holael came in at 15 percent against a plan of 20 percent.

Subject: On-call handover — SpokeShift rebalancer

Hey, welcome aboard! Handing you the pager for SpokeShift, our bike-share rebalancing tool. It's been quiet except for the dock-capacity sync job, which occasionally stalls overnight — just rerun it from the admin panel and it sorts itself out. Alerts route through the usual channel; nothing needs manual triage unless the optimizer itself crashes. If anything looks genuinely weird, don't guess — ping the core team first.

alerts address for kaduf-kahap: lamael@urlaqio.local